Beschreibung

"Tactical Escape" explores the fascinating intersection of military history and Japanese comics, revealing how real-world military tactics and historical escape techniques subtly influence manga's visual storytelling. Readers will discover how stealth, evasion, and espionage strategies employed by soldiers and spies find their way into the heart-pounding chase sequences of popular manga. Interestingly, many fantastical escape scenes are inspired by actual military tactics, showcasing a unique interplay between reality and fiction.

 
The book bridges the gap between seemingly disparate fields, offering a fresh perspective on how military history shapes popular entertainment. It begins by introducing core concepts of military tactics before transitioning into specific manga examples, analyzing how tactical principles are visually represented. "Tactical Escape" highlights how these tactics are adapted in manga, often with creative modifications that reflect unique settings and character abilities.

 
By examining the cultural transmission of tactical knowledge through popular entertainment, the book provides a distinctive perspective on how societies understand conflict and survival. With its accessible approach and detailed analyses, "Tactical Escape" offers readers both practical insights into military principles and a new lens through which to appreciate the depth of manga narratives.
